QCon, San Francisco, US, Conference: Nov 17 - 21, 2008
Conference for the Enterprise Software Development Community
QCon is a conference organized jointly by InfoQ.com and JAOO (organizers of the 10 year running JAOO conference in Denmark). The event will feature 2 tutorial days (November 17, 18th) followed by three full conference days with multiple tracks.
In the tradition of InfoQ.com and JAOO conferences, QCon is designed with the technical depth and enterprise focus of interest to technical team leads, architects, and project managers and will be similar to JAOO in it's commitment to quality content and a high quality attendee experience.
